4-1. MECHANICAL ADJUSTMENTS

PRECAUTION
1. Clean the following parts with a denatured-alcohol-moistened
swab :
playback head
capstan
2. Demagnetize the playback head with a head demagnetizer.
Do not use a magnetized screwdriver for the adjustments.
3. These measurement and adjustment should be performed with
the rated power supply voltage (1.5 V) unless otherwise noted.
